package spanstore
import (
"context"
"time"
"github.com/aliyun/aliyun-log-go-sdk"
"github.com/aliyun/aliyun-log-go-sdk/producer"
"github.com/jaegertracing/jaeger/model"
storageMetrics "github.com/jaegertracing/jaeger/storage/spanstore/metrics"
"github.com/pkg/errors"
"github.com/uber/jaeger-lib/metrics"
"go.uber.org/zap"
)
type spanWriterMetrics struct {
putLogs *storageMetrics.WriteMetrics
}
type SpanWriter struct {
ctx context.Context
client sls.ClientInterface
project string
logstore string
logger *zap.Logger
writerMetrics spanWriterMetrics
producer *producer.Producer
appendTagRuleFile TagAppendRules
rewriteKindRuleFile KindRewriteRules
}
func NewSpanWriter(client sls.ClientInterface, project string, logstore string, initResourceFlag bool, logger *zap.Logger, metricsFactory metrics.Factory, appendTagFile string, rewriteKindFile string) (*SpanWriter, error) {
ctx := context.Background()
if initResourceFlag {
logger.Info("Prepare to init span writer resource")
// init LogService resources
if initResourceFlag {
err := InitSpanWriterLogstoreResource(client, project, logstore, logger)
if err != nil {
logger.Error("Failed to init span writer resource", zap.Error(err))
return nil, err
}
}
logger.Info("Init span writer resource successfully")
}
newClient, _ := client.(*sls.Client)
producerConfig := producer.GetDefaultProducerConfig()
producerConfig.AccessKeySecret = newClient.AccessKeySecret
producerConfig.AccessKeyID = newClient.AccessKeyID
producerConfig.Endpoint = newClient.Endpoint
producerInstance := producer.InitProducer(producerConfig)
producerInstance.Start()
appendTagRuleFile := initTagAppendRules(appendTagFile);
rewriteKindRuleFile := initKindRewriteRules(rewriteKindFile);
return &SpanWriter{
ctx: ctx,
client: client,
project: project,
logstore: logstore,
logger: logger,
producer: producerInstance,
appendTagRuleFile: appendTagRuleFile,
rewriteKindRuleFile: rewriteKindRuleFile,
writerMetrics: spanWriterMetrics{
putLogs: storageMetrics.NewWriteMetrics(metricsFactory, "putLogs"),
},
}, nil
}
func (s *SpanWriter) Close() error {
s.producer.SafeClose()
return nil
}
func (s *SpanWriter) WriteSpan(span *model.Span) error {
logGroup, err := FromSpan(span, "", "0.0.0.0", s.appendTagRuleFile, s.rewriteKindRuleFile)
if err != nil {
s.logError(span, err, "Failed to convert span to logGroup", s.logger)
}
start := time.Now()
loglist := logGroup.Logs
topic := *logGroup.Topic
source := *logGroup.Source
err = s.producer.SendLogList(s.project, s.logstore, topic, source, loglist)
s.writerMetrics.putLogs.Emit(err, time.Since(start))
if err != nil {
s.logError(span, err, "Failed to write span", s.logger)
}
return err
}
func (s *SpanWriter) logError(span *model.Span, err error, msg string, logger *zap.Logger) error {
logger.
With(zap.String("traceID", span.TraceID.String())).
With(zap.String("spanID", span.SpanID.String())).
With(zap.Error(err)).
Error(msg)
return errors.Wrap(err, msg)
}
